Ultrasound Test

Materials used

Ultrasonic measuring devices can be used to determine the residual thickness of non-accessible metal parts subject to corrosion. It is particularly interesting for sheet metal keels with ballast locked inside. Up to now, ultrasonic technology has hardly given reliable results without stripping the metal.

We use the latest version of this type of equipment which, with a single echo, allows the thickness of the coating (coating and paint) and the thickness of the metal to be measured directly.

General course of the expertise

  • Duration: minimum 1/2 day
  • Ship ashore (areas accessible from inside can be tested afloat)
  • Draw a grid on the hull, generally at 50 cm intervals.
  • Identification of areas at risk: bilges, bilges, areas of contact with ballast.
  • Drawing up a plan of the boat with the port and starboard grid.
  • Survey of thicknesses
  • Full report
